Chapter Two: San Bernardino, 1946-1958
In 1946, Pappy went to California, met Dr. John L Lounsbury, president of San Bernardino Valley Union Junior College, and returned to Sunset with a teaching job. We seem to have wasted very little time in moving to what was then the nation’s largest county. And one of its most desolate, to my unappreciative eyes.
These were eventful years. Their story comes in layers and clusters, with no obvious way to arrange them in a logical sequence, apart from an overarching chronology.
